About Tortuguero

Tortuguero is Costa Rica's Venice—a protected rainforest region accessible only by boat or plane, with no roads connecting it to the outside world. Jungle canals replace streets, and water taxis carry locals. The park protects one of the world's most important green sea turtle nesting sites. Tourism is limited and carefully managed, preserving the wild beauty.
